In fact after sending this mail about SuSEconfig to the mailing list, I received a mail
from SuSE mailing list(which I had subscribed 2 months back and asked question on 
mounting CD
in user login in SuSE 6.3). The fellow from SuSE mailing list told me to make security 
settings
as easy instead of secure in Yast. After that change Yast ran SuSEconfig and this time 
the error
about libwine.so(which was coming earlier) did not come.

Is it advisable to make security settings easy so that users other than root can mount 
CD and floppy ? What would be its effect in SuSE ?
